Summary
The Mycobacterium terrae complex, typically found in soil, rarely infects humans. This report details a rare case of primary pulmonary disease caused by Mycobacterium terrae in a young woman.

Background:
- The Mycobacterium terrae complex comprises three saprophytic species: M. terrae, M. nonchromogenicum, and M. triviale.
- These mycobacteria are generally considered non-pathogenic to humans, residing in soil and environmental niches.
Observation:
- Human infections by the Mycobacterium terrae complex are exceptionally rare, with only six documented cases of respiratory involvement globally.
- This study presents a unique case of primary pulmonary disease attributed to the M. terrae complex.
Findings:
- The causative agent was identified as Mycobacterium terrae, a member of the M. terrae complex.
- The patient, a young woman with no prior health issues, developed primary lung disease.
Implications:
- This case expands the known spectrum of human diseases caused by the Mycobacterium terrae complex.
- Highlights the importance of considering environmental mycobacteria in the differential diagnosis of pulmonary infections, even in immunocompetent individuals.
